## About NetSPI
NetSPI PTaaS is a type of penetration testing as a service (PTaaS) solution designed to help organizations identify and remediate vulnerabilities within their systems, applications, and networks. This service utilizes a combination of skilled professionals, established processes, and advanced AI technology to provide contextualized security outcomes in real time, all accessible through a unified platform. By addressing the limitations of traditional penetration testing methods, NetSPI PTaaS offers a more efficient and comprehensive approach to security assessments. This service is targeted at businesses of all sizes, from startups to large enterprises, making it particularly beneficial for security teams looking to enhance their vulnerability management strategies. NetSPI PTaaS caters to a variety of use cases, including application security assessments, infrastructure testing, and evaluations of em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ence. With over 50 different types of penetration tests available, including traditional point in time testing and our continuous offerings, organizations can customize their security evaluations to meet specific needs, ensuring thorough coverage across all potential attack surfaces. A key feature of NetSPI PTaaS is its commitment to delivering real-time findings through a single platform. This capability allows security teams to receive immediate insights into vulnerabilities, enabling them to act swiftly to mitigate risks based on role and priority, managing testing in just a few clicks. The platform&#39;s integration capabilities enhance its usability, allowing organizations to seamlessly incorporate findings into their existing security workflows. This streamlined approach not only saves time but also ensures that remediation efforts are based on high-fidelity, manually validated findings, thus improving overall security effectiveness.   ### 6. Resolve is simple, effective program management for pen testing

**Rating:** 5.0/5.0 stars

**Reviewed by:** Michael A M. | Compliance Officer, Enterprise (> 1000 emp.)

**Reviewed Date:** August 11, 2023

**What do you like best about NetSPI?**

Its a one stop shop for the history of all projects with Netspi.  I can see when the next engagement starts, read the report from a past one, and chat with my testing team.  I'm NEVER in the dark, which has alwaysbeen a probelm with other pen testing companies.

**What do you dislike about NetSPI?**

The MFA code expires pretty quickly and I'm an old man who types slowly.  This is more a me issue than Reslove issue.  None of my managers or engineers have complained abotu this.

**What problems is NetSPI solving and how is that benefiting you?**

I've spent 20 years working with various pen testing coanies and ONLY NetSPI has both tech brilliance AND program management.  At the beginining of the year I sign on for 5 to 10 engagements and they're instantly populated into Resolve.  I know when projects are scheduled, starting, running, complete, and have a full history instantly, intuitively available.  I have a full unified list of issues and vulnerabilities discovered, and can use that single portal to create tickets in our own ticketing system.  No more parsing separate reports and hoping we caught all the issues.  Finally, Resolve overcomes the communication gulf between my engineer and NetSPI's testers by providing a secure common chat platform where Netspi testing teams give us punch by punch updates on what they're doing and when they'll be done.  On the rare case when something serious is found, tehy'r ereachign out both in Resolve and via my cell phone.  Resolve is great for communication because I invite my team and tehy can all see what I'm discussing with NetSPI.  This is easier and safer than communication via email.
